ADI counsels children on good morals, leadership
African Development Initiative (ADI), a Lagos-based Non-Governmental Organisation in collaboration with Viju Milk recently organised one-day leadership development training for school pupils in Lagos.
The programme, held under the auspices of African Values Education Children Club (AVEC), was aimed at inculcating right values in children to prepare them for future leadership role.
Secretary to the organisation, Mr. Ben Morah, said children, as great heritage need to be inculcated with sound moral values at young age so that when they grow up they will not depart from the discipline.
The Director of ADI, ABC Obiukwu, an engineer, explained that the ADI was established to help transform and empower children and individuals, as well as promote socio-economic and human capacity development.
According to him, the organization is involved in the conduct of innovative research, documentation, advocacy, mentorship and training to provide solutions for African underdevelopment challenges.
